Low-cost hematite alteration ilmenite beneficiation process
By combining multi-stage magnetic separators, the problems of substandard concentrate grade and high cost in the beneficiation of hematite-mineralized ilmenite have been solved, achieving efficient and low-cost titanium concentrate separation and meeting the grade requirements of the titanium dioxide industry.

[0001] This invention relates to the field of mineral processing technology, specifically to a low-cost process for beneficiating ilmenite through hematite mineralization and alteration. Background Technology
[0002] In nature, most coastal placer deposits exhibit varying degrees of hematitic mineralization and alteration in their ilmenite. Hematite and ilmenite form complex intergrowth structures, making it difficult to liberate individual minerals even through grinding. Furthermore, the specific magnetic susceptibility of hematite and ilmenite is similar, resulting in low-grade titanium concentrates produced by current magnetic separators. The content can only reach about 42%, while (Content exceeding 22%), making it difficult to meet the demands of the downstream titanium dioxide industry. The requirement is a content of ≥46%. Although a combined magnetic roasting and magnetic separation process can produce qualified titanium concentrate, the roasting energy consumption is relatively high, resulting in high production costs and making the product difficult to compete in the market. In summary, the traditional beneficiation process for hematite-derived ilmenite has two major problems: either the concentrate grade is not up to standard or the production cost is too high. [0003] The present invention addresses the problems mentioned above by designing a low-cost beneficiation process for hematite mineralization and alteration of ilmenite, thereby reducing beneficiation costs.
[0004]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ides a low-cost beneficiation process for ilmenite mineralized by hematite alteration, comprising the following steps: Step 1: After adding water to the raw ore sand to make slurry until the slurry concentration reaches 20%~45%, use a slag screen to vibrate and coarse the ore sand. The screened ore sand is then fed into a wet weak magnetic separator to obtain iron-removed ore sand. Step 2: The iron ore sand is subjected to zirconium-titanium separation by a wet high-intensity magnetic separator to separate titanium middlings and zirconium middlings; Step 3: Filter and dry the titanium ore to obtain dried titanium ore; Step 4: The titanium middlings are fed into a dry high-speed magnetic separator to separate titanium concentrate, iron-rich titanium middlings, and zirconium middlings. Step 5: The iron-titanium middlings are reduced and roasted, and then separated again by the dry high-speed magnetic separator to obtain iron concentrate, titanium concentrate and zirconium middlings.
[0005] Furthermore, in step four, the dry high-speed magnetic separator is a permanent magnet drum magnetic separator with a drum rotation speed of 2.0 m / s to 6.0 m / s.
[0006] Further, the permanent magnet cylinder type magnetic separator is a double-layer structure, the upper layer is a weak magnetic cylinder, the magnetic field strength is 80kA / m~240kA / m, the rotating speed is 0.8m / s~1.5m / s, the strong magnetic iron in the titanium middlings is removed, the lower layer is a strong magnetic cylinder, the magnetic field strength is 480kA / m~800kA / m, the rotating speed is 2m / s~4m / s, two ore separating plates are arranged in the lower layer magnetic cylinder, three products can be separated at the same time, which are titanium concentrate, iron-titanium middlings and zirconium middlings.
[0007] Further, the magnetic field strength of the wet weak magnetic magnetic separator in the step one is 80kA / m~240kA / m, and the rotating speed is 0.5m / s~1m / s.
[0008] Further, the magnetic field strength of the wet strong magnetic magnetic separator in the step two is 800kA / m~1200kA / m.
[0009] Further, the titanium middlings filtering method in the step three adopts a belt filter, after filtering dry water, the titanium middlings are transferred to a drying furnace through a belt conveyor, the water is dried to below 0.5%, and the dried titanium middlings are obtained.
[0010] In summary, the present application has the following advantages and beneficial technical effects: 1. In the present application, the iron concentrate is discharged through the wet weak magnetic magnetic separator in the step one, and the non-magnetic zirconium middlings are discharged through the wet strong magnetic magnetic separator in the step two, so that the amount of ore needing drying treatment is significantly reduced, and the energy consumption cost is saved.
[0011] 2. In the present application, the dry high-speed magnetic separator with a double-layer structure is used in the step four, the upper layer is used to remove the strong magnetic iron in the titanium middlings, and the lower layer is used to select a large amount of qualified titanium concentrate, so that the amount of ore needing roasting treatment is greatly reduced, and the production cost is reduced. [0019] Example one A certain beach placer of hematite-weathered ilmenite, the raw material in the sample 、 , hematite (brown ore), trivalent iron The contents are 31.80wt%, 33.59wt%, 22.8wt%, and 28.66wt% respectively. The low-cost recovery of ilmenite is realized according to the following steps: Step one: the raw ore sand is slurried with water, the pulp concentration is controlled at 35%, then the coarse slag above 1mm is separated by a vibrating slag screen, the remaining ore sand is fed into a wet low-intensity magnetic separator, the magnetic field strength of the wet low-intensity magnetic separator is 160kA / m, the rotating speed is 0.628m / s, the iron concentrate and iron-removed ore sand are separated, the yield of the iron concentrate product is 5.51%, the content is 57.32wt% Step two: the iron-removed ore sand is fed into a wet vertical ring high-intensity magnetic separator, the magnetic field strength is 800kA / m, the titanium middlings and zirconium middlings are separated, the yield of the separated zirconium middlings is 20%, i.e. the amount of ore that needs to be dried is reduced to 74.49% through this step, saving the subsequent fuel cost.
[0020] Step three: the titanium middlings are fed into a belt filter, dried after filtering, and then transferred to a drying furnace by a belt conveyor, the moisture is dried to below 0.5% to obtain dried titanium middlings.
[0021] Step four: the dried titanium middlings are separated by a dry high-speed magnetic separator, the dry high-speed magnetic separator is preferably a double-layer permanent magnetic drum magnetic separator, a permanent magnetic drum is used, the upper layer is a low-intensity drum with a magnetic field strength of 160kA / m and a rotating speed of 1.0m / s, which further removes the strong magnetic iron in the titanium middlings, the lower layer is a strong magnetic drum with a magnetic field strength of 560kA / m and a rotating speed of 2.35m / s, two ore separation plates are arranged in the lower layer, this step can separate three products at the same time, which are titanium concentrate, iron-titanium middlings and zirconium middlings, the yield of the titanium concentrate is 54.37%, the content is 47.79wt%, trivalent iron the content is 15.68wt%.
[0022] Step five: the iron-rich titanium middlings are fed into a rotary kiln, the yield of the iron-rich titanium middlings that need to be reduced in this step is 10.12%, after being fully reduced in a reducing atmosphere, the iron concentrate, titanium concentrate and zirconium middlings are separated by the dry high-speed magnetic separator in step four, the yield of the separated titanium concentrate is 4.70%, trivalent iron The contents were 48.63 wt% and 9.08 wt%, respectively.
[0023] Example 1 shows that this process reduces the drying amount by 25.51 wt% and the amount of ore to be reduced and roasted by 13.63 wt% compared to the traditional roasting-magnetic separation process, thereby significantly reducing production costs.
